Sylvan Avenue Elementary School Celebrates Smile Train Week

Students at Bayport-Blue Point School District’s Sylvan Avenue Elementary School recently celebrated Smile Train Week to recognize Better Speech and Hearing month as an opportunity to raise awareness about communication disorders.

To raise school spirits and promote fundraising, the week’s themes consisted of Pajama Day, Sports Day, Career Day, Wear Your Best Smiles Day and Crazy Hair Day. The school is proud to have supported the efforts of the Smile Train and Better Speech and Hearing Month for the past 10 years.

Due to their successful fundraising this year, Sylvan Avenue Elementary School raised $3,703 which was tripled by an unknown Smile Train donor, bringing the grand total raised to $11,109. With these funds collected, approximately 44 children in need will be able to receive a free cleft palette surgery.

The Smile Train Organization assists millions of children with untreated clefts by providing training, funding and resources to empower local doctors in more than 85 developing countries to provide 100 percent-free cleft repair surgery and comprehensive cleft care in their own communities.
